Roof flashing services involve the installation, repair, or replacement of metal or other durable materials that are strategically placed around roof joints, chimneys, vents, skylights, and other roof penetrations. The primary purpose of flashing is to create a watertight seal that prevents water from seeping into the underlying roof structure. Properly installed flashing helps direct water away from vulnerable areas, reducing the risk of leaks, water damage, and structural deterioration over time. Contractors specializing in roof flashing ensure that these critical components are correctly fitted and maintained to uphold the integrity of the roofing system.
One of the main issues that roof flashing services address is water infiltration caused by damaged, improperly installed, or aging flashing materials. Over time, exposure to the elements can cause flashing to warp, crack, or become dislodged, creating pathways for water to penetrate the roof. This can lead to leaks that damage ceilings, walls, insulation, and even the building’s framework. Regular inspection and timely repairs or replacements of flashing components are essential to prevent costly water damage and maintain the roof’s overall performance.
Roof flashing services are commonly utilized on a variety of property types, including residential homes, commercial buildings, and multi-family complexes. Residential properties often require flashing around chimneys, skylights, and roof valleys to prevent leaks in areas exposed to heavy rain or snow. Commercial properties, especially those with flat or low-sloped roofs, benefit from specialized flashing solutions around HVAC units, vents, and roof edges. Multi-family residences and apartment complexes also rely on professional flashing services to ensure the long-term durability of their roofing systems across multiple units.

What is roof flashing? Roof flashing is a material installed around roof features to prevent water infiltration and protect the structure from leaks.
Why is roof flashing important? Proper roof flashing helps direct water away from vulnerable areas, reducing the risk of water damage and extending the roof's lifespan.
When should roof flashing be replaced? Roof flashing should be replaced if it shows signs of rust, damage, or leaks, or if it has become loose or deteriorated over time.
What materials are used for roof flashing? Common materials include aluminum, copper, galvanized steel, and lead, chosen for durability and compatibility with roofing materials.
